2011-04-05 68 views
1

我想使用Watin下载PDF文件,但我无法下载文件。我写了下面的代码,但它不起作用。 Actual scenario is atteched with image file。 请点击链接。Watin-如何下载pdf文件与IE浏览器弹出

IE ie = IE.AttachToIE(Find.ByUrl(“Url here ...”)); - 它给出错误。

FileDownloadHandler handler = new FileDownloadHandler(fullFileName); 
using (new UseDialogOnce(ie.DialogWatcher, handler)) 
{ 
    lnkDoc.Click(); 
    try 
    { 
     handler.WaitUntilFileDownloadDialogIsHandled(30); 
     handler.WaitUntilDownloadCompleted(100); 
    } 
    catch 
    { 
    } 
} 
+0

你会得到什么错误? – 2011-04-05 06:22:06

回答

1

您尝试附加到此新窗口显示PDF。 WatiN无法附加到这些窗口。

+0

然后测试它的推荐方法是什么? :-) – 2011-04-18 14:15:21

+0

Aha,http://stackoverflow.com/questions/1191897/how-to-check-if-pdf-was-successfully-opened-in-the-browser-using-watin – 2011-04-18 15:05:30

相关问题